Samenvatting

Hermens MLM, Van Hout HPJ, Terluin B, Adèr HJ, Penninx BWJH, Van Marwijk HWJ, Bosmans JE, Van Dyck R, De Haan M. Helpen antidepressiva bij depressieve klachten of lichte depressieve stoornissen? Huisarts Wet 2008;51(8):361-9.
Achtergrond Depressieve klachten en lichte depressieve stoornissen komen in de huisartsenpraktijk veel voor. Er is onvoldoende bewijs dat antidepressiva effectief zijn bij het behandelen van depressieve klachten en lichte depressieve stoornissen in de huisartsenpraktijk.
Methode We voerden een pragmatisch gerandomiseerd equivalentieonderzoek uit. Negenenvijftig huisartsen behandelden in totaal 181 volwassen patiënten met depressieve klachten of lichte depressieve stoornissen. Patiënten kregen de gebruikelijke huisartsenzorg met of zonder antidepressiva (respectievelijk GZplusAD of GZgeenAD). We vergeleken de effectiviteit van beide behandelingen. Veranderingen in de ernst van de depressieve symptomen werden met de Montgomery åsberg Depression Rating Scale (MADRS) gemeten na 6, 13, 26 en 52 weken follow-up.
Resultaten Zowel in de intention-to-treat- als in de per-protocolanalyse werd alleen na 6 weken equivalentie van GZplusAD en GZgeenAD aangetoond. We vonden in de intention-to-treatanalyse geen verschil in effectiviteit tussen de behandelgroepen. Patiënten die waren toegewezen aan de behandeling van hun voorkeur (vooral als het om GZgeenAD ging) waren vaker trouw aan het behandelprotocol en hun klinische resultaten waren beter.
Conclusie GZplusAD bleek even effectief als GZgeenAD na de eerste 6 weken, maar niet na 13, 26, of 52 weken. Geen van beide behandelingen bleek op enig tijdstip superieur. De vraag of antidepressiva klinische effectiviteit toevoegen aan de gebruikelijke huisartsenzorg blijft onbeantwoord.
